President Obama altered the way federally-funded construction projects are treated when he signed Executive Order 13690 into law on January 30, 2015. The Federal Emergency Management Agency is still collecting information from contractors and other agencies to determine the precise guidelines that should be followed in an emergency situation, but the basic premise of the order is…

In the construction industry, February is normally a high unemployment month because the cold weather tends to put projects on hold. But according to ConstructionEquipmentGuide.com, the unemployment rate for February 2015 was 10.6 percent, which is the lowest since February 2007. There were 6.5 million people working construction jobs in February 2015 and that number is…
